    The Birth of Boerewors

    Sausage is an old favourite in many countries, from the UK's pork banger to Germany's bratwurst! However, boerewors is as South African as koeksisters and biltong. It was inherited from the early settlers in the then Cape Colony who combined minced meat and pork fat with spices, like cloves and coriander and preservatives, like vinegar. Over the decades, this evolved to become boerewors, very popular among South Africans and also world famous. Traditionally braaied (barbecued) over coals, boerewors is also popular amongst tourists, and many visitors to South Africa agree, it is delicious and unique.

    Some Tips when Cooking

    • Boerewors is versatile. You can either braai it, grill it in the oven, or fry it in the pan.   Serve it with vegetables and rice or on a bread roll.
    • When braaing boerewors on the grill, ensure that the coals are not too hot as the casing will be pierced and the product will be spoiled. 
    • Avoid piercing the casing of the boerewors before and during cooking because this can cause the product to lose its moisture and become dry. 
    • Boerewors is best eaten straight from the braai grill so that the maximum amount of moisture and juice is retained. 

    • Boerewors is easy to portion and can therefore be stretched further than other meat cuts. 
    • For best results, always defrost the boerewors before cooking. This is best done by leaving the boerewors in a fridge overnight or until defrosted.
